Working Principle
The AX500-2FG484I is a programmable logic device (PLD) that consists of a collection of logic blocks and memory blocks. The logic blocks can be programmed to perform specific tasks, such as controlling a motor or relaying signals between components. Each logic block can be configured to perform different operations, such as AND, OR, XOR, NAND, NOR, etc. The memory blocks, on the other hand, store data and instructions. Using the two together, users can develop complex architectures and functions.
The AX500-2FG484I also includes multiple user ports, which are used to connect it to other components in an embedded system. The user ports can be programmed to monitor or control data and instructions that are sent and received from other components. For example, the user ports can be programmed to control the direction of a motor or to transmit data to a memory block. The AX500-2FG484I can also be configured to operate in different clock frequencies, which makes it suitable for different applications.
